ZIP 44693 and ZIP 44703 are ZIP Code areas in Ohio.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 44703 has the higher population (8,468 vs 52 in ZIP 44693). ZIP 44693 has the higher median household income ($110,938 vs $31,950 in ZIP 44703). ZIP 44693 has the higher median home value ($98,300 vs $78,100 in ZIP 44703).
